There are generally three types of questions you will encounter, and each will be evaluated in different ways (we included sample questions below):
1. Content-based: these are the most straightforward as they focus on specific content and your understanding of that content. You are evaluated on your knowledge and understanding.
2. Application: these ask you to apply knowledge to an issue or problem associated with the asset content. You are evaluated on your knowledge, creativity, and ability to apply concepts and ideas.
3. Opinion: these ask for your personal thoughts on a topic or issue. While they seem like the easiest questions, they can be the most difficult to answer well. You are evaluated on your ability to articulate an informed opinion – your personal thoughts backed up by course material. It requires knowledge, creativity, and application.
